The first thing you need to do if you want to know  How to Start a WordPress Blog with Bluehost that's live for the public is to purchase hosting. Hosting is the back end of your Blog where your actual files are saved. Wordpress is the framework that allows you to edit your web site but it's not where your files are hosted. How to choose a Perfect domain name for your Niche?

When you choose your niche now the next step is to choose a perfect blog name. These steps will help you to buy the perfect domain name.

  • Always go with the .com Extension by chance .com extension is not available then my next choice is .org domain extension.
  • Choose short name if possible
  • Choose a name which indicates about your niche
  • Do not use hyphens in your domain name
  • Also, avoid numbers in your domain name if possible
  • Easy to remember
  • Please do not ever use any well-established brand name in your domain name such as- Google.com, Facebook.com, Apple.com
  • Please do not use a Penalized expired domain name to check expired domain names you can use ExpiredDomains.net or any other expired domain checker tool.
  • Choose a name which is unique and its username also available for social media platforms such as facebook, twitter, Pinterest, Instagram and so on. To check Usernames I personally use namechk.com.

Once you have signed up for Bluehost log into your account and under hosting.
Now, Click on hosting and under hosting click on Cpanel then click install WordPress. 
install wordpress under bluehost
It'll take you to this new page and say get started. 
You're going to choose the domain name that you just registered for me I have different domain names that I've purchased. I'm actually using my main account for Bluehost now because I can purchase multiple domain names under the same host. So now I can click Itrycoupons.info which is the new Web site that I want to build for this Post.
Choose Domain Name Bluehost
 Select that domain and leave the directory empty. Unless you want it to point to a separate web site so if you typed on home for example then when you go to Itrycoupons.info it would take you to Itrycoupons.info/home so leave it blank so people can get straight to that domain. Click next and then it will show you your admin user name email address and password. 
Bluehost admin username and password
Check these two boxes saying that you understand that the install will take place on this domain and that you've read the terms things click install once you get this installation complete banner up here you're ready to rock and roll. 
Complete install
You'll also receive an email with the web address and your information for logging in. So go ahead and go to the Web site address which will be your domain name .com or whatever your extension is. /wp-admin/. For example- Itrycoupons.info/wp-admin/
This is how you log on to your WordPress site now input the user name or email address and password that you were given in the last step of installing WordPress. 
Login in to wordpress
Great. Now you have WordPress installed for your brand new website now to log on and to edit your Website. 
Wordpress Install Successfully
Always remember that you're going to go to your website itrycoupons.info/wp-admin/ and then put your username and password the Bluehost account or your hosting account is separate and you might have to log into that to adjust things to register new domains or things like that.
